My 355 burns a little oil
which is okay. Its suppose to. The rings were gapped for some serious nitrous. It burns enough oil that within two-three weeks of moderate driving I have to add some (and depending on my foot that week)
I haven't checked my plugs since I put the motor in. I put some platinum tipped bosch plugs in from my old motor. All together I think these plugs have about 6,000+ miles on them. Im starting to think the plugs are a little fouled due the oil burning issue. Idling is getting a little off (dropping too low from where it use to idle). Im also thinking of just going with some autolites and calling it a day until I get ready for a colder plug for the nitrous.
